Today I spoke with Ve Marié, who grew up in a Baptist Christian environment and placed her faith in Jesus at an early age, but ultimately deconverted as the truth claims of Christianity fell apart.
We touched on many topics, including:
• As a child, looking up to her grandparents who were strongly dedicated to sharing the Gospel and helping the poor.
• Basing her worldview of god in part on how she viewed her perfectionistic mother.
• Having a very vivid imagination regarding Satan and demons wanting to attack her.
• Struggling with people-pleasing in her Christian life.
• Hearing altar calls where congregants were invited to make a decision for god.
• Getting involved in the music ministry on a major level in her church.
• Facing intense purity culture messages at church but, fortunately, hearing a balanced perspective on it at home.
• Getting shaken up when she was exposed to very authoritarian gender roles at church.
• Being very surprised as she learned about other mythologies and folklores in the world and starting to question why those other religious stories had to be seen as false while the Bible's stories had to be seen as correct and divinely inspired.
• Going through an intense season of prayer and angst as she faced overwhelming medical concerns.
• Beginning to question whether the Bible were really from god, and eventually concluding that it was just a man-made book.
• Giving herself the freedom to explore other religions and ask hard questions.
• After deconversion, being able to stop judging others and starting to study the psyche more than ever in an effort to understand how religion affects the human journey.
• The importance of crafting a new sense of purpose after deconversion.
